> Since you are recompiling the run-time, you can certainly
> edit any file you want. However, it would be better to
> simply delete Long_long_Float, since you won't support
> it. Don't lie and make it not
> bigger than Long_Float!
Bad idea! Stephen, I guess you are not that familiar with
the GNAT run-time library. Long_Long_Float is used in many
many units, and indeed the expected thing is that it be
equivalent to Long_Float if IEEE extended is not supported.
Even doing this equivalence is not so easy!
